Ii. Process Flow of Ultra-pure Water Equipment for Metallurgy and Chemical Industry
Pretreatment system-Reverse osmosis system-Middle water tank-Coarse mixed bed-Fine mixed bed-Pure water tank-Pure water pump-Ultraviolet device-Polishing mixed bed-Precision filter-Water usage object.(≥18MΩ.CM)(Traditional craftsmanship)
Pre-treatment-Reverse osmosis-Middle water tank-Water pump-EDIDevice-Purified water tank-Pure water pump-Ultraviolet device-Polishing mixed bed-0.2or0.5μmPrecision filter-Water usage object.(≥18MΩ.CM)(New process)
Pre-treatment-First-stage reverse osmosis-Dosing machine(PHRegulation)-Middle water tank-Stage reverse osmosis(Positive charge reverse osmosis membrane)-Pure water tank-Pure water pump-EDIDevice-Ultraviolet device-0.2or0.5μmPrecision filter-Water usage object.(≥17MΩ.CM)
Iii. Characteristics of Ultra-Pure Water Equipment for Metallurgy and Chemical Industry
1All components and parts adopt imported products and technologies.
2The quality is reliable, the degree of integration is high, and it is easy to expand. Increasing the number of membranes can increase the processing capacity.
3It features a high degree of automation, immediately stops by itself in case of a fault, and has an automatic protection function.
4The membrane module is made by rolling composite membranes, demonstrating a higher solute separation rate and permeation rate.
5It features low energy consumption, high water utilization rate and low operating cost.
6It has a reasonable structure and occupies a small area.
7The membrane protection system of, when the equipment is shut down, the desalinated water can automatically wash away the contaminants on the membrane surface, thus extending the membrane's lifespan.
8The system has no vulnerable parts and requires no extensive maintenance, ensuring long-term effective operation.
9The equipment is designed with a membrane cleaning system and a scale inhibition system.
Iv. Application System of Ultra-Pure Water Equipment for Metallurgy and Chemical Industry
1Electronic and semiconductor industries: Producing pure water and ultrapure water machines for the electronic industry, such as monocrystalline silicon semiconductor integrated circuit blocks, picture tubes, glass shells, liquid crystal displays, etc.
2Pharmaceutical industry water usage: water for pharmaceutical and formulation processes, hemodialysis, biochemical analysis, infusion, etc.
3Boiler water treatment: Softened water and desalinated pure water required for high, medium and low pressure boiler feed water in industries such as petroleum, chemical engineering, oil refining, thermal power generation, power, heat production, metallurgy, and papermaking, as well as in factories and mines.
4Beverage industry: Drinking purified water, distilled water, natural water, mineral water, mineralized water, pure water for blending white spirits in alcohol production, water for mashing raw materials in beer, and filtration of draft beer, etc.
5Good water supply network systems for hotels, buildings and communities, as well as water purification for swimming pools.
6The production of deionized water for electroplating processes and batteries(Battery)Pure water for production processes, pure water for surface coating and cleaning of automobiles, household appliances and building materials products, pure water for coated glass, and desalinated water required for textile printing and dyeing processes.
7Petrochemical industry: such as process pure water for chemical reaction cooling, chemical agents, fertilizers and fine chemicals, and cosmetics manufacturing processes.

The requirements for water quality in industrial production are getting higher and higher. Ordinary tap water or well water contains impurities such as sediment, suspended solids, calcium and magnesium ions, heavy metals, and organic matter. Direct use will cause equipment scaling and corrosion, unstable product quality, increased energy consumption, and higher failure rates. Therefore, reverse osmosis pure water equipment has become an ideal choice for modern industrial water treatment.
